I Corinthians 10:13 “There hath no
temptation taken you but such as is common to man: but God is faithful, who
will not suffer you to be tempted above that ye are able; but will with the temptation
also make a way to escape, that ye may be able to bear it.”
Temptations continue to be a part of our lives. We face them every day.
The devil comes with all his power and influence and tries to get us to walk in
the ways of sin. There are times when those temptations seem so great that
there is no way we can overcome them.
Remember the victory that is yours in Jesus Christ! In the midst of the
terrible temptations and the horrible guilt and shame, remember that Jesus
delivered you!
The devil challenges our faith. The devil tries to convince us that this
is an empty comfort. The devil tries to frighten us with God’s justice.
We turn to God and His Word of comfort. We will not perish, but we will
be given everlasting life. There is a way out of the temptations. That way out
is through Jesus Christ our Lord and Savior. He will take us to His heavenly
Home.
He showed mercy to the crucified thief. He shows mercy to you and me in
the midst of our temptations. He is in control of all things, turning those
temptations into trials, and using them for good. What a great mercy God has
shown to us in our distress!
